Pharmaceuticals Lipids Market - Global Forecast 2026-2032

The Pharmaceuticals Lipids Market size was estimated at USD 5.87 billion in 2025 and expected to reach USD 6.40 billion in 2026, at a CAGR of 8.87% to reach USD 10.64 billion by 2032.

Unveiling Transformative Shifts in Pharmaceutical Lipids Driven by Technological Advancements Therapeutic Discoveries and Evolving Regulatory Standards

Over the past decade, pharmaceutical lipids have undergone a transformative journey propelled by breakthroughs in nanotechnology and formulation science. Lipid nanoparticles and microemulsion platforms now deliver biologics with unprecedented precision, enabling targeted release and enhanced bioavailability. Concurrently, digital manufacturing technologies such as continuous flow reactors and in-line spectroscopic process monitoring have shifted production paradigms toward greater agility and cost efficiency. These technological leaps have been mirrored by a surge in strategic collaborations between academic research centers and industry, accelerating the translation of lipid innovations from laboratory benchtops to clinical pipelines.

At the same time, regulatory agencies worldwide are refining guidelines to address the unique characteristics of lipid-based therapeutics. Emerging frameworks for evaluating the safety of novel excipient systems and ensuring consistency in complex formulations have encouraged manufacturers to invest in robust quality by design approaches. Meanwhile, shifting patient and prescriber expectations are driving demand for multifunctional lipid excipients that not only facilitate drug delivery but also contribute inherent therapeutic benefits. Taken together, these dynamics represent a profound reshaping of the pharmaceutical lipids ecosystem, creating new avenues for differentiation and growth while setting higher standards for product performance and regulatory compliance.

Evaluating the Comprehensive Impact of United States 2025 Tariff Policies on Pharmaceutical Lipid Supply Chains Manufacturing Costs and Market Dynamics

In 2025, the United States implemented a broad array of tariffs targeting key lipid imports and precursors, reflecting geopolitical tensions and efforts to bolster domestic manufacturing. Although the intention was to encourage onshore production of critical materials such as omega-3 fatty acids and specialized phospholipids, the net effect has been an uptick in input costs for formulators reliant on global supply chains. Higher duties levied on marine-derived lipids have particularly impacted companies sourcing algal oil, fish oil, and krill oil from traditional exporting nations, prompting procurement teams to reconsider supplier diversification and buffer stock strategies.

Despite these cost pressures, strategic responses have begun to emerge. Manufacturers of medium chain triglycerides, phospholipids, and plant sterols are exploring novel extraction and synthesis pathways to mitigate exposure to tariff volatility. Simultaneously, partnerships with microbial fermentation specialists have gained traction as an alternative means of producing high-purity lipids at scale without incurring prohibitive import fees. Ongoing dialogue with trade authorities and participation in tariff exclusion request processes have also provided relief for certain lipid categories. Collectively, these measures underscore the industry’s resilience and adaptability in navigating the complexities introduced by the 2025 tariff landscape.

Extracting Key Segmentation Insights Across Product Types Applications Sources Forms End Users and Distribution Channels for Strategic Positioning

An in-depth analysis of the pharmaceutical lipids market through a segmentation lens reveals differentiated performance drivers across product type, application, source, form, end user, and distribution channel. When viewed by product type, the industry’s core building blocks-medium chain triglycerides, omega-3 fatty acids, phospholipids, and plant sterols-each occupy distinct roles in formulation. Medium chain triglycerides, subdivided into capric acid and caprylic acid, serve as versatile excipients for solubilization and stabilization. Meanwhile, omega-3 fatty acids, with their active constituents ALA, DHA, and EPA, bridge nutraceutical and pharmaceutical domains by offering both structural benefits and anti-inflammatory properties. Phospholipids such as lecithin and sphingomyelin have become essential in liposome design, while plant sterols encompassing beta-sitosterol, campesterol, and stigmasterol are finding renewed interest as adjunctive agents in cardiovascular therapies.

Application-driven insights further underscore the market’s multifaceted nature. Products formulated for animal feed have expanded to serve aquaculture, livestock, and poultry sectors, reflecting the critical role of lipids in enhancing animal health and growth. In the cosmetics space, lipid components tailored for hair care and skin care applications are commanding a premium through claims of superior moisturization and barrier reinforcement. The food and beverages segment leverages bakery products, beverages, and dairy products platforms to embed lipid-based nutrients, while the nutraceutical category prioritizes cardiovascular health, cognitive health, and joint health solutions. Pharmaceutical formulations span anti-inflammatory agents, cardiovascular drugs, and central nervous system therapies, each demanding specialized lipid matrices for targeted delivery.

From a source perspective, marine lipids derived from algal oil, fish oil, and krill oil continue to lead bioactive performance, whereas microbial lipids synthesized via bacterial and fungal fermentation present scalable and sustainable alternatives. Plant-derived oils, including canola oil, flaxseed oil, and soybean oil, offer cost-effective excipient options, and synthetic GMO-derived lipids address consistency and purity requirements for advanced drug products. The form dimension encapsulates a spectrum of delivery vehicles: capsules housed in gelatin and hard shell variants, liquids formulated as microemulsion and oil emulsion systems, powders produced through freeze dried and spray dried processes, softgels leveraging bovine gelatin, fish gelatin, and vegetarian matrices, and tablets available in coated and compressed formats. End users range from home healthcare settings supporting assisted care and self medication to hospitals and clinics, including general and specialty institutions, and specialized clinics focused on cardiology centers, dermatology clinics, and neurology centers. Distribution channels bifurcate into offline pathways comprising hospital pharmacies, retail pharmacies, and wholesale distributors, and online avenues typified by e-commerce platforms and pharmacy websites. Illuminating Regional Dynamics in Pharmaceutical Lipids across Americas Europe Middle East Africa and Asia Pacific Emerging Opportunities and Challenges

Regional market dynamics in pharmaceutical lipids reflect distinct regulatory, economic, and supply chain variables that shape industry performance in each geography. In the Americas, the United States and Canada have led adoption of advanced lipid formulations, supported by substantial investment in biopharmaceutical infrastructure and progressive regulatory guidance for novel excipient systems. Brazil and Mexico have similarly exhibited robust growth in both domestic production and consumption, driven by rising healthcare spending and strategic partnerships between local manufacturers and multinational corporations.

Turning to Europe, Middle East & Africa, stringent regulatory requirements set by the European Medicines Agency have elevated quality standards for lipid-based therapeutics, prompting formulators to adopt quality by design and green chemistry principles. Western European markets, notably Germany and the United Kingdom, continue to spearhead innovation in lipid nanoparticle vaccines and targeted therapies. Meanwhile, the Middle East and Africa regions are characterized by burgeoning investment in healthcare infrastructure, offering emerging opportunities for contract manufacturing and technology transfer, particularly in the Gulf Cooperation Council member states.

In Asia-Pacific, the landscape is defined by a combination of large-scale production capacity and ascending domestic consumption. China retains its position as a global hub for bulk lipid excipient manufacturing, especially in medium chain triglycerides and phospholipids, underpinned by government incentives for biotech expansion. India’s growing nutraceutical market has accelerated adoption of omega-3 fatty acids and plant sterols, while Japan and South Korea continue to pioneer advanced lipid nanoformulation research in collaboration with local universities and research institutes. This region’s diverse regulatory environments and large patient populations underscore its strategic importance for both established companies and emerging entrants.
